Description:
The Manager of Foundation Relations will be a member of the Institutional Partnerships team, working closely with the Senior Director of Institutional Partnerships and other team members to engage professional foundations in raising funds for CAFB’s mission-critical work through philanthropic grants. CAFB currently has 30+ private foundation funders contributing $10K or more, for a total of approximately $4M in revenue annually.
The Manager will be responsible for maintaining and expanding an assigned portfolio of professional foundations that raises a minimum of $750K annually, with the goal to grow to at least $1 million. In collaboration with others, including executive leadership and program directors, the Manager will be tasked with developing and maintaining relationships with a portfolio of professional foundations. The candidate will be responsible for the entire revenue generation lifecycle, including research and outreach, crafting concepts and pitches, writing and submitting proposals/grant applications, and managing partnerships, including related reporting and renewals. They will also support the Senior Director, Deputy Chief Development Officer, and Chief Advancement Officer by drafting LOIs, proposals, and reports. In addition to overseeing an assigned portfolio of professional foundations, they will be focused on identifying and securing new funders with the capacity to give at the five- and six-figure levels.
